Description
A hearty beef stew made in a slow cooker, perfect for chilly nights with tender beef, fresh vegetables, and a savory broth.
Ingredients
Scale
- 2 lbs beef chuck, cut into 1-inch pieces
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 4 carrots, sliced
- 3 potatoes, diced
- 1 on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ups beef broth
- 2 tablespoons tomato paste
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 bay leaf
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Brown the Beef: Heat the ol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the beef and brown on all sides.
- Layer the Vegetables: Transfer the browned beef to the slow cooker and add the carrots, potatoes, onion, and garlic.
- Prepare the Broth Mixture: Combine beef broth, tomato paste, Worcestershire sauce, thyme, bay leaf, salt, and pepper. Pour over the beef and vegetables.
- Set and Forget: Cover and cook on low for 7-8 hours or on high for 4-5 hours.
- Finish and Serve: Discard the bay leaf and serve your comforting beef stew.
